Transaction a895074cc68c26a61838dcb247131402696fb78a1f3fa0c90245e72e60577530
1 Input
1 Output
-
a895074cc68c26a61838dcb247131402696fb78a1f3fa0c90245e72e60577530:0
- value
- 552499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7046412c8ccaa08eb76a9a9a3957e579ff5e686e OP_EQUAL
- address
- 3BvfmQKrnGQbGXrM9A4T76iUoBKZzhngh6